Exhibit 10.1 AMENDMENT NO. 1 This AMENDMENT NO. 1, dated as of April 11, 2005 (this "AMENDMENT"), among JARDEN CORPORATION, a Delaware corporation (the "BORROWER") and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ce ("CIBC"), as Administrative Agent (as defined below), on behalf of each Lender executing a Lender Consent (as defined below) amends certain provisions of the CREDIT AGREEMENT, dated as of January 24, 2005 (as amended, supplemented, restated or otherwise modified from time to time, the "CREDIT AGREEMENT"), among the Borrower, the Lenders and the L/C Issuers (each as defined therein) party thereto from time to time, CIBC, as administrative agent for the Lenders and the L/C Issuers (in such capacity, and as agent for the Secured Parties under the Collateral Documents, together with its successors in such capacity, the "ADMINISTRATIVE AGENT"), CITICORP USA, INC., as syndication agent for the Lenders and the L/C Issuers, and BANK OF AMERICA, N.A., NATIONAL CITY BANK OF INDIANA and SUNTRUST BANK, as co-documentation agents for the Lenders and L/C Issuers. Unless otherwise specified herein, all capitalized terms used in this Amendment shall have the meanings ascribed to such terms in the Credit Agreement. W I T N E S S E T H: - - - - - - - - - - WHEREAS, the Borrower desires to increase the amount of Indebtedness permitted to be incurred by Foreign Subsidiaries under the Credit Agreement; and WHEREAS, certain Foreign Subsidiaries intend to incur Indebtedness from lenders located in their respective jurisdictions of organization or formation (each, a "LOCAL CREDIT FACILITY"); WHEREAS, the Borrower desires to guaranty the obligations of each Foreign Subsidiary under its respective Local Credit Facility and to permit such guarantees to be guaranteed and secured on a pari passu basis with the Obligations; and WHEREAS, in connection with the incurrence of the Local Credit Facilities, the applicable Foreign Subsidiaries intend to repatriate funds to the Borrower in the form of one or more dividends (such dividends, collectively, the "REPATRIATION"); and WHEREAS, the Borrower and its Subsidiaries expect to realize tax benefits from the incurrence of the Local Credit Facilities and the Repatriation; and WHEREAS, pursuant to Section 2.01(b) (Facilities Increase) of the Credit Agreement, the Borrower has delivered a Facilities Increase Notice (the "FIRST FACILITIES INCREASE NOTICE") to the Agents requesting a Facilities Increase in an aggregate principal amount of $100,000,000 (the "FIRST FACILITIES Increase"); and WHEREAS, the Borrower has requested that the Required Lenders waive the yield maintenance requirements specified in Section 4.04(d) (Yield Maintenance) of the Credit Agreement applicable to the First Facilities Increase and the Incremental Term Loans borrowed pursuant thereto; and WHEREAS, the Borrower desires to increase the maximum number of Facilities Increases permitted to be made under the Credit Agreement and the maximum aggregate principal amount of the Incremental Term Loans that may be borrowed pursuant thereto (inclusive of the First Facilities Increase and the Incremental Term Loans borrowed pursuant thereto); and WHEREAS, pursuant to Section 10.01(a) (Amendments, Etc.) of the Credit Agreement, the consent of the Required Lenders is required to effect the waiver and amendments set forth herein; and WHEREAS, each Lender party to a Lender Consent (collectively constituting the Required Lenders) and the Administrative Agent agree, subject to the limitations and conditions set forth herein, to waive the yield maintenance requirements specified in Section 4.04(d) (Yield Maintenance) of the Credit Agreement applicable to the First Facilities Increase and the Incremental Term Loans borrowed pursuant thereto and further amend the Credit Agreement as set forth herein. NOW, THEREFORE, for good and valuable consideration, the receipt and sufficiency of which are hereby acknowledged, the parties hereto agree as follows: Section 1. Waiver of Yield Maintenance Requirement. Effective as of the Effective Date (as defined below) and subject to the satisfaction of the conditions set forth in Section 4 (Conditions to Effectiveness) hereof, the Lenders executing Lender Consents, constituting the Required Lenders, and the Administrative Agent hereby waive the yield maintenance requirements specified in Section 4.04(d) (Yield Maintenance) of the Credit Agreement applicable to the First Facilities Increase and the Incremental Term Loans borrowed pursuant thereto solely to the extent necessary to permit the Incremental Term Loans borrowed pursuant to the First Facilities Increase to bear interest at the same rate of interest applicable to the Closing Date Term Loans. Section 2. Repayment of Incremental Term Loans. Pursuant to Section 2.08(e) (Repayment of Loans), as of the Effective Date, the Borrower promises to repay the Incremental Term Loans made pursuant to the First Facilities Increase on the dates and in the amounts specified in the First Facilities Increase Notice.
